Betty Jean RedBird RomanNose
Sunrise on August 4,1950 Sunset July 21,2020. Betty "Chick" was born on August 4th 1950 to Allen RedBird and Vivian TallBull RedBird in Greeley,Colorado.
Betty is survived by her Spouse Joseph RomanNose of Kingfisher, 1 Son Alfred RomanNose and spouse Carmen Yellowface of RedDeer, Canada and 1 Daughter Josetta RomanNose of Kingfisher. 4 granddaughters Tomita Jo RomanNose, Chante and Carissa Yellowface of RedDeer Canada, Aleyna Rachelle Wermy. 3 Grandsons Brandon Wermy, Jr. and her Little husband Elijah Wermy and Thomas Yellowface. She has 1 Niece whom she lived with and took care of Betty, Geraldine RedBird. 6 Brothers, Leslies RedBird of El Reno, OK, Allen RedBird,Jr. of Lawrence,KS, Thomas Hill of Norman,OK ,George RedBird and John RedBird both of El Reno, OK, and Robert Tabor, Pawnee, OK. 6 Sisters Irene Deer of Kingfisher, Wilma RedBird of Weatherford, OK, Helen Botone of Moore, OK. Mary Stoneroad, of El Reno, OK. Carolyn Little Creek, El Reno, OK, Lura Whiteplume from Riverton, WY. 2 very good friends Mary Beaver of Oklahoma City and Harriet Whiteshirt of El Reno. 1 Aunt Mary Hawk of Kingfisher. And she leaves behind many Nephews and Nieces.
Betty is proceeded in death by her Son Allen Emon RomanNose and her parents Allen and Vivian RedBird,1 Brother Emmett RedBird,Sr., 2 Sisters Virginia RedBird Woods and Vickie Ellen RedBird. 1 Nephew William Allen RedBird, 2 Granddaughters Stephanie and Nancy Ponce, 3 Great Grandchildren, Amylah Dawn, Gunner Ray and Mayley Jean RedBird.
Family of Betty "Chick" RomanNose would like to say Thank You for the kind words and Prayers...
A viewing will be in the Sanders Funeral Home Chapel on Monday July 27 2020 10:00AM - 5:00 PM. The service will be Tuesday, July 28, 2020 at 11 A.M. at Concho Cemetery.
